What the numbers show
Youth literacy rate, population 15-24 years, richest quintile, female (%) is currently reported for 21 countries. The highest value is 100.0% in Bolivia, Plurinational State of; the lowest is 81.2% in Senegal.
The median across all reporting countries is 99.7%, and the mean is 97.3%.
Over the past decade 14 countries rose and 5 fell. The largest increase was in Sierra Leone (up 12.4%), and the largest decrease in Congo, Democratic Republic of the (down 7.3%).
Youth literacy rate, population 15-24 years, richest quintile, female: full country ranking
| # | Country | Latest | Year | 10-year change | Trend |
|---|---|---|---|---|---|
| 1 | Bolivia, Plurinational State of | 100.0% | 2021 | up 0.3% | flat |
| 1 | Dominican Republic | 100.0% | 2023 | unchanged | flat |
| 1 | Panama | 100.0% | 2023 | up 0.2% | flat |
| 4 | Brazil | 99.9% | 2023 | up 0.1% | flat |
| 4 | Chile | 99.9% | 2022 | up 0.1% | flat |
| 4 | Colombia | 99.9% | 2023 | up 0.3% | flat |
| 7 | Uruguay | 99.8% | 2023 | up 0.1% | flat |
| 7 | El Salvador | 99.8% | 2023 | up 0.8% | flat |
| 9 | Paraguay | 99.7% | 2024 | up 1.1% | flat |
| 10 | Venezuela, Bolivarian Republic of | 99.7% | 2014 | unchanged | flat |
| 10 | Mexico | 99.7% | 2022 | down 0.1% | flat |
| 12 | Honduras | 99.6% | 2023 | up 0.6% | flat |
| 12 | Peru | 99.6% | 2023 | down 0.4% | flat |
| 14 | Ecuador | 99.3% | 2023 | down 0.1% | flat |
| 15 | Bangladesh | 98.6% | 2022 | up 3.7% | flat |
| 16 | Guatemala | 98.4% | 2023 | up 1.8% | rising |
| 17 | Ghana | 96.7% | 2017 | up 2.2% | rising |
| 18 | Nigeria | 95.8% | 2021 | down 2.3% | flat |
| 19 | Congo, Democratic Republic of the | 89.0% | 2023 | down 7.3% | flat |
| 20 | Sierra Leone | 87.4% | 2019 | up 12.4% | rising |
| 21 | Senegal | 81.2% | 2023 | up 8.0% | rising |
